Mark Hendrickson
Mark Allan Hendrickson
Bats: Left , Throws: Left
Height: 6' 9" , Weight: 230 lb.

Born: June 23, 1974 in Mount Vernon, WA
High School: Mount Vernon (Mount Vernon, WA)
School: Washington State University
Drafted
by the Toronto Blue Jays in the 20th round of the 1997 amateur draft.
Signed May 22, 1998. (All Transactions)
Debut: August 6, 2002
